18. Task 3

  • Miss Chan also gives you an old article to provide you some writing ideas.
  • An Unforgettable Hiking Trip
  • Para1:
  • When? Who? Where?
  • Last Saturday Ijoinedthe Hiking Clubfor a hike inShing Mun Reservoir . It is an unforgettable experience for me. Let me tell you about that.

19.

  • Para2:
  • Weather?
  • What could you see?
  • On that day,the weather was fine. It was sunny and windy.We started our trip by walking through the woods. I saw many kinds ofbeautiful birdsthere and somewild pigsin the bushes. I felt very excited because I have never seen them before.

20.

  • Para3, 4:
  • Where?
  • What did you do?
  • Then we walked along thehiking trailand saw some great views. Unluckily, my camera could not work. So I used my mobile phone totake photosof the views instead. Although the photos were not very clear, I felt happy.
  • After that, we continued our journey through the woods. We had lunch there. I chatted with one of the Hiking Club members and learnt many things about nature.

21.

  • Para5:
  • Conclusion
  • Ending
  • How do you feel?
  • I had a great trip there. In the trip, I felt that I was so close to the nature.I wish to go hiking again in the future.
